Abira Chaudhuri is a scholar working on Plant Science, Molecular Biology and Insect Science. According to data from OpenAlex, Abira Chaudhuri has authored 8 papers receiving a total of 375 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Plant Science, 6 papers in Molecular Biology and 1 paper in Insect Science. Recurrent topics in Abira Chaudhuri’s work include Plant Molecular Biology Research (4 papers), CRISPR and Genetic Engineering (3 papers) and Plant Virus Research Studies (2 papers). Abira Chaudhuri is often cited by papers focused on Plant Molecular Biology Research (4 papers), CRISPR and Genetic Engineering (3 papers) and Plant Virus Research Studies (2 papers). Abira Chaudhuri collaborates with scholars based in India. Abira Chaudhuri's co-authors include Asis Datta, Mohan Kamthan, Ayushi Kamthan, Malik Zainul Abdin, Manoj Majee, Avinash Kumar and Pratima Pandey and has published in prestigious journals such as Scientific Reports, International Journal of Molecular Sciences and Frontiers in Plant Science.
